What is Clobetasol Propionate?

Dermovate is a topical corticosteroid used for skin inflammation. Clobetasol propionate helps reduce redness, itching, and swelling. Ideal for managing severe skin conditions.

What is Clobetasol Propionate used for?

Dermovate is primarily used for treating severe skin inflammation. It is often prescribed for conditions like psoriasis and eczema. The active ingredient, clobetasol propionate, works by reducing inflammation, redness, and itching. Dermovate is applied directly to the affected skin areas.

What precautions apply to Clobetasol Propionate?

Dermovate should be used with caution, especially on sensitive skin areas. It is important to follow the prescribed application guidelines to avoid potential side effects. Avoid prolonged use without medical supervision.

What does Clobetasol Propionate interact with?

Dermovate may interact with other topical medications. It is advisable to consult a healthcare provider before combining it with other treatments. Alcohol-based products should be avoided on the treated area to prevent irritation.

Frequently asked questions

What is Dermovate used for?+
Dermovate is used to treat severe skin inflammation, such as psoriasis and eczema.
How should Dermovate be applied?+
Dermovate should be applied thinly to the affected skin areas as directed by a healthcare provider.
Can Dermovate be used on the face?+
Dermovate should be used on the face only if prescribed by a healthcare provider due to the sensitive nature of facial skin.
What are the common side effects of Dermovate?+
Common side effects may include skin irritation, redness, and itching. Severe side effects are rare but possible.
Is Dermovate safe for long-term use?+
Long-term use of Dermovate should be monitored by a healthcare provider to avoid potential side effects.
